Fergie, Fogerty, McBridge join 2008 Houston Rodeo lineup

07:18 PM CST on Tuesday, February 5, 2008

KHOU.com

Pop star Fergie and rock legend John Fogerty are among the 21 entertainers who will perform at the 2008 Houston Livestock Show and Rodeo.

Between them, the stars on the 2008 lineup have chalked up 18 Grammy awards, 73 Country Music Association Awards and 90 Academy of Country Music Awards.

As previously announced, Tim McGraw will kick off the 2008 season on March 3. His wife, Faith Hill, takes the stage the following night.

Country favorites returning to the rodeo inlcude Alan Jackson, Martina McBride, Rascal Flatts, Toby Keith, Clay Walker and Brooks and Dunn.

Singing sensation Hannah Montana/Miley Cyrus leads the parade of non-country stars with a show on Sunday, March 9. John Forgarty will rock the rodeo on March 12 and Fergie takes the stage on March 19.

Other non-country stars include R&B star John Legend and Spanish recording artists Los Horoscopos de Durango.

Tickets went on sale January 12th at all Ticketmaster locations. They are also on sale at Reliant Park, at www.rodeohouston.com or by phone at 1.800.726.1313.

Ticket prices range from $16 to $300, plus service charges. There is no service charge if you buy tickets at Reliant.

There are no tickets available for the Hannah Montana and Miley Cyrus performance on Sunday, March 9. But stay tuned for details of a ticket giveaway on KHOU.com.

Season tickets provide the same great tickets for all 20 RodeoHouston performances. Season Ticket prices start at $380 per ticket, plus a $10 handling fee per order. The cost also includes admission to Reliant Center, Reliant Arena, The Hideout (21 and older) and the carnival.

RodeoHouston fans can purchase a nine–performance Mini-Season Ticket package, but all of the Package B tickets (which includes Hannah Montana) are sold out. Mini-Season Tickets cost $171 per ticket in the loge level (plus a $10 handling fee per order), guaranteeing the same great seats for nine action-packed, star-studded performances.

Package A includes the March 3, 5, 8, 11, 12, 14, 17, 19 and 21 performances.

Package B – This package includes the March 4, 6, 9, 10, 13, 15, 18, 20 and 22 performances.
